1050A Aluminum: Chemical Composition and Characteristics

1050A aluminum is the common alu mixture primarily made of nearly 100% aluminum with minor traces of impure elements. Its defined make-up typically contains below 0.5% concerning manganese, Si, iron, and brass. This cleanliness causes in excellent oxidation resistance, fine formability, and excellent conductive permeability. The weight is roughly 2.7 g/cm³, and it possesses good weldability.

How Makes 1050A Metal Unique ?

1050A aluminum stands out due to its remarkable purity – typically containing approximately 99.5% metal. This means excellent rust immunity, making it suitable for uses like chemical processing and reflective fixtures. As opposed to other grades of metal, 1050A boasts improved malleability , allowing for detailed designs to be created with ease . Additionally , its fine heat transfer gives it valuable in cooling systems and other temperature uses .
